nsregularexpression

    2熱度

    4回答

    基本上我有一個YouTube網址字符串,我想從URL中提取的視頻ID。我發現在Objective C的一些代碼,如下圖所示: NSError *error = NULL; NSRegularExpression *regex = [NSRegularExpression regularExpressionWithPattern:@"?.*v=([^&]+)" op

    2熱度

    1回答

    我使用此正則表達式來識別我的應用中的電話號碼。 「\\ +?\\ d {7,23}」 但這不能排除像3.1415926十進制數。 如何修改這個正則表達式,以便它可以識別電話號碼,不給我像3.1415926十進制數,99.9999999。 在這種情況下,'1415926'和'9999999'將被識別爲不需要的電話號碼。 總而言之,我想用'。'來拒絕數字。被部分識別爲電話號碼。或者電話號碼不應該以'。

    0熱度

    1回答

    我做了一個RSS閱讀器,我也試圖顯示一個預覽圖像。 下面是我用什麼來獲取圖像和不工作的唯一的事情是我需要幫助正從「ST畫廊」的形象創造了良好的模式類的travelator.ro網站的模式 if item?.content != nil { print("works until here") let htmlContent = item!.content as NSStri

    -1熱度

    2回答

    我必須從NSString iOS創建正則表達式。有沒有任何函數或庫可以從NSString提供的創建正則表達式。 謝謝。

    0熱度

    1回答

    美好的一天!我試圖創建一個程序來接受來自用戶的Lambda表達式,該程序做的是檢查它是否爲有效的Lambda表達式。 例子 - 用戶輸入(λa.abc)一 - >然後驗證 我的問題是,我的正則表達式函數的知識是非常有限的,我一直在使用的preg_match來解決這一點,但仍然沒有太大的進展。任何幫助將不勝感激..謝謝:) 那麼這些都是有效的λ-表達 單個可變=(單字母) 功能應用=(λ的規則-ex

    0熱度

    1回答

    我正在做一個筆記應用程序。 我節省歸因文本 On DetailVC 和我在UITableViewCell標籤中顯示預覽。 在標籤我有這樣 The Bold Title my Text 文字,我想改變這種像 The Bold Title my Text 我發現字符串的解決方案 let regex = try! NSRegularExpression(pattern: "\n+", op

    0熱度

    1回答

    我建立一個正則表達式來檢測,如果符合以下字符串,但它不工作更換子。這是我的代碼: var str = "asdasdd.ASD98ASD09ASD098ASD098ADS908" let commsRegex = "\\D[a-z]{7,}.[^a-zA-Z0-9]{28,}" if (str.rangeOfString(commsRegex,options: .RegularExpress

    0熱度

    1回答

    我試圖建立一個正則表達式來檢測包含字母數字字符和特殊字符的字符串,但是對於我沒有找到正確的方法來做它。這裏是我的代碼: var str = "asda~dd.ASD98ASD09ASD098ASD098ADS908" let myRegEx = "^[a-z]{7}\\.[A-Z0-9]{28}$" if (str.rangeOfString(myRegEx,options: .Regular

    0熱度

    1回答

    我試圖用它來代替使用NSRegularExpression串,但我得到這個錯誤: Cannot convert value type string to expected argument type nsmutablestring 這裏是我的代碼: let myString = "my car reg 1 - DD11 AAA my car reg 2 - AA22 BB AA" let r

    0熱度

    1回答

    我想擁有多個捕獲組,這些捕獲組可以是可選的,我想訪問它們對應的字符串。 東西看起來/是這樣工作的: let text1 = "something with foo and bar" let text2 = "something with just bar" let regex = NSRegularExpression(pattern: "(foo)? (bar)") for (first